Window well cover installation services involve fitting protective covers over basement window wells to prevent debris, water, and pests from entering. These covers are typically made from durable materials such as polycarbonate or metal, designed to withstand the elements and provide long-lasting protection. The installation process usually includes measuring the window well, selecting an appropriate cover style, and securely attaching it to ensure a tight fit. Professional contractors can assess the specific needs of each property and recommend the best type of cover to enhance safety and functionality.
This service helps address common problems associated with basement windows, such as water seepage, accumulation of leaves and dirt, and pest intrusion. During heavy rain, uncovered window wells can allow water to flood into the basement, leading to potential water damage and mold growth. Debris gathering in the well can also obstruct egress or ventilation, while open wells may attract insects or small animals seeking shelter. Installing a window well cover provides a barrier that minimizes these issues, helping maintain a dry, clean, and secure basement environment.

The overview below groups typical Window Well Cover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- fixing or replacing a single window well cover typically costs between $250 and $600. Many routine repair jobs fall within this range, depending on the size and material of the cover. Fewer projects reach the higher end of the spectrum.
Standard Installation - installing a new window well cover for an average-sized window generally ranges from $600 to $1,200. Most local contractors handle these projects within this band, with larger or more complex installations potentially costing more.
Larger or Custom Projects - custom or oversized window well covers can cost between $1,200 and $3,000. These projects are less common and often involve special materials or designs, pushing costs into higher tiers.
Full Replacement - replacing multiple window well covers or upgrading entire window systems can range from $3,000 to $5,000 or more. Many such projects fall into the higher range due to scope and complexity, though some may be more affordable depending on the specifics.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
